KATHMANDU: Nepal recorded a total of 203 new cases of coronavirus in the past 24 hours as of Tuesday.

Of the confirmed cases, 87 were detected through the RT-PCR method and 116 through the Antigen method.

According to the Ministry of Health and Population, a total of 5,059 swab samples were tested in the past 24 hours.

Of them, 1,300 samples were tested through RT-PCR and 3,759 through the Antigen method.

Currently, there are 2,232 active cases in the country as 126 infected patients recovered in the past 24 hours.

No coronavirus related death was recorded in the past 24 hours, and the COVID-19 death toll in the country stands at 12,015 to date.
